Hi guys, in my case (HP5740) scan to computer (OS Sierra Mac Book) is working again. I've installed the driver recommended by HP for OS 10.12 (an old September 2014 version). However it's working again with the only exception that the PDF is stored as default in the 'Pictures' folder (even if I have changed this in the settings of HP Utility to an other folder (local and iCloud both are not working). Further in the HP Utility (under scan to computer) the status remains red and can't be enabled (can't be put to green). However at least it's working and as a work around it's ok (as HP does not care we have to live with work arounds).

Same problem (HP C7280, scanning functions not working or available), here is what I ended up having to do....
plug the printer into your Mac running Sierra via USB,
remove the previous installation and add the USB connected printer.
Everything will work, HOWEVER you cannot use the scanning function in any other way (wifi/network, etc... only via USB). This is not an acceptable permanant fix, but may get you by for now. Welcome back to "wires"....

You need to do a complete re- or new install of the printer/scanner, then the setup programm downloads the latest versions of the HP drivers and shows if they are new (or not) compared to the already installed ones. The new drivers solved my problems with the scan-to-computer not working on my 3830 printer/scanner/fax.
